What matters in a toy that holds attention?
Pick the right gift. Match your child's play style, not the toy aisle's label. Some kids love step-by-step instruction manuals. Others need pure freeform play with no rules. Physics experimenters want to watch gravity work. Other kids prefer following a blueprint exactly.
Toy labels ("STEM," "educational," "ages 6+") don't predict engagement. Builder type does. A 7-year-old who hates instructions? Will abandon even a beautiful instruction-heavy kit. A 5-year-old craving freeform play? Outgrows a 20-project kit in a week.
Which toy for open-ended builders (ages 3+)?

PicassoTiles 100-Piece Magnetic Tiles (~$30–40): The easiest entry into spatial play. Kids stack, snap, and collapse 3D structures with zero instructions. Magnet strength is calibrated for preschoolers—strong enough to stack towers, not so powerful they're hard to separate. Clear tiles show colors from both sides. Amazon reviews consistently cite durability and "kids stayed engaged for hours." A 3-year-old and 8-year-old can play together the same afternoon.
Downsides: Some users report magnet-strength variance between batches. Cheap Amazon knockoff clones often have weaker magnets that frustrate young builders (verify official PicassoTiles sellers). The 100-piece set can feel limiting after a few months; many parents upgrade to 200+ pieces.
Skip if: Child under 2.5 (choking hazard if loose magnets separate). Family has strong health anxiety about magnet ingestion (despite compliance, knockoff risk persists). Parent wants instruction-guided projects—this is freeform only.
LEGO Classic Large Creative Brick Box 10698 (~$40–60): The timeless choice. 790 pieces, 33 colors, sturdy plastic storage box, zero instructions. Kids imagine and build freely—castles, vehicles, creatures, nonsense. Works standalone or mixed with other LEGO sets for years. Parents report this is the toy siblings fight to play with, and it outlasts most other kits. Amazon reviews: 4.7–4.9 stars consistently.
Downsides: No instruction manuals means kids who crave guided projects may feel lost at first (give them 10 minutes to explore). Smaller brick size requires fine motor control (not ideal under age 4). The color palette is limited compared to specialized LEGO Technic or Architecture sets.
Skip if: Child under 4 (small brick choking risk). Want immediately themed sets like castles or space vehicles (buy those LEGO sets separately). Parent prefers step-by-step instruction books.
Which toy teaches physics (ages 8+)?

GraviTrax Starter Set (~$50–70): The gravity expert's choice. Marble-run system where kids build gravity-powered tracks, ramps, magnetic obstacles. 122 pieces. Marbles roll down different paths; kids experiment with angles and heights to reach target endpoints. This teaches physics and spatial reasoning tangibly (not through instructions). Ravensburger reports 15.5 million units sold globally; NPD Group ranks it #1 marble-run system in the US. Kids report endless engagement because the modular design supports infinite personal track designs.
Downsides: Marbles get lost easily (buy replacement marbles). Small marble choking hazard for toddlers under 3. Learning curve is steep for kids under 7 (adult guidance helps the first 30 minutes). Expansion sets required for advanced play add $30–50 each.
Skip if: Child under 7 (spatial reasoning complexity + marble hazards). Very young toddlers in house (marbles = choking risk). Budget-tight and want single-purchase completeness without expansion packs.
K'NEX Education STEM Roller Coaster (546 pieces) (~$50–80): Hands-on mechanics. Kids build motorized track systems and test speed, angles, gravity loops. Experiment guide aligns to NGSS science standards. Real learning: kids see momentum and energy transfer tangibly as the ball rolls through the track they designed and assembled. Perfect for hands-on learners who want mechanics revealed.
Downsides: Requires instruction-reading (not freeform). Small connectors can wear after heavy use. Motorized base needs 2 AA batteries (not included). First build takes 1–3 hours.
Skip if: Child under 6 (assembly complexity + fine motor). Kid wants unstructured play (this requires following assembly steps). Family has no 2–3 hours available for first build.
Which toy for electronics learners (ages 5+)?

Snap Circuits Jr. SC-100 (~$35–50): Real circuits for kids. 28 snap-together modules teach how electricity works. Kids build 100+ guided projects (from simple LED on/off to AM radio) without soldering, coding, or an app. No screen required. Good Housekeeping award winner (2025). Verified reviews: 4.8 stars (324+). Parents report kids independently debug failed circuits by tracing the path and finding the misconnected piece—that's problem-solving in action.
Downsides: Instruction-based (limited freeform creativity). Plastic snap connectors wear after 50+ connections. Needs 1 AA battery (not included). Kids outgrow it once all guided projects finish.
Skip if: Young freeform builder under 5 (this kit is too prescriptive). Child has fine motor delays (snaps need firm pressure to connect). Family skeptical of electronics education (this is real circuits, not "coding"—separate category).
Eitech Metal Construction Kits (~$30–60): The tool-builder's entry. 270–310 metal pieces require real hand tools: screwdrivers, wrenches. Kids build 4–8 working models per set (cranes, windmills, motors). Durable metal vs. plastic; assembly reveals mechanical cause-and-effect. Purdue University's engineering program recommends this tier for hands-on learners.
Downsides: High barrier for young kids (tool hazards + small parts). Assembly: 1–2 hours per model (time-intensive). Small metal pieces choke risk under age 5. Tool set not always included separately.
Skip if: Child under 5 (metal pieces + tool hazards). Family wants quick assembly (expect 1–2 hour builds). No adult available for sustained supervision during building.

Is magnet safety a real concern?
Yes. From 2017–2021, 2,400 magnet ingestions were treated in emergency departments, with 8 deaths reported between 2005 and 2021 (CPSC data). High-powered magnets can perforate intestines if swallowed.
The real risk: knockoffs. Major brands (PicassoTiles, Magna-Tiles, Connetix) comply with CPSC standards. Cheap Amazon clones have unregulated magnet power.
Safe practice: Buy from reputable brands with third-party safety certification. Check seller rating (avoid under 4.5 stars). With children under 3, supervise closely or skip entirely.
